Join Dr. Peter Carter, Paul Beckwith and Regina Valdez in a discussion on the recent temperature records set on land and in the ocean as of June and early July 2023.

This video was recorded on July 12th, 2023, and published on July 16th, 2023, and represents the opinions of the discussion participants.

Some of the topics discussed:
How the media had quite a few heydays at the beginning of the month of July 2023 because of one record hottest day after another occurring which was confirmed by the World Meteorological Organization.
How Berkeley Earth issued their report saying that June 2023 was the warmest June ever with the global average temperature reaching 1.47°C. How this is a huge record temperature.
How crazy things were happening in the North Atlantic temperature which set a record by a huge margin.
How James Hansen has been pointing out for some time how our global warming situation is accelerating.
How the storms that passed recently through Eastern Canada, the eastern U.S. including Vermont and up into Quebec was another example of a place that didn’t do well in the climate casino getting two months of its regular rainfall in two days.
How the temperature and humidity combinations are getting extremely detrimental to human health.
